Gillian had been holding her breath, and Merrick had too. They’d figured there couldn’t be that many of these things, and now they were staring at a field of half-formed crimson hides.
Merrick’s smile turned cold. “All this time, right under the Legion’s nose. A full spread, and they got bigger every day.”
Gillian raised both palms, and her white healing psionic power poured into a glowing sphere. She pulled a coil of black taint liquid from the cryogold tank behind the aircraft, and the white sphere slowly grayed to concentrate.
Merrick tapped the aircraft and kicked the gray sphere apart. A fine rain scattered across the field.
When he dropped down beside her, two more spheres were already rising behind him. Playing delivery man didn’t bother him.
The gray purge rain kept falling, and the flower beasts below stretched out their bodies, the roots they’d lost surging back thick and strong.
The blood masses curled as tight as they could, but the gray drops ate through everything, punching holes through their shells and boiling them alive. When they tried to crawl, roots slammed them back into the circle of blooms, closing in around them.
The rain stopped, and every flower beast turned their faces toward Gillian.
“Mom, Mom. That rain was perfect,” they called out.
Gillian waved back and looked out at the field of rotting meat, and the knot she’d been carrying in her chest finally came loose. The second it did, her legs gave out, and she dropped onto the pile of blackstone.
Merrick caught her arm. “Gillian, go rest. Lily’s dragging back twenty more crimson hides. You’re not done yet.”
She started to say she was fine, but a warmth rolled through her belly and washed the exhaustion clean.
She pressed a hand to her stomach, and her whole body eased. Some color crept back into her face.
“Okay,” she said.

Merrick guided the aircraft down onto the larger warship.

As they dropped, a small figure stood framed in the landing window, her white hair stirring even with no wind.
Adrian watched Lily standing there and let out a quiet breath. It was bad. Over sixty cores cleared, and every single flower beast inside had been eaten.
He just hoped the last twenty holes still had someone breathing. He walked over and stopped next to her.
“Lily, you wanna sit down for a bit?” he asked, talking to her like an equal, not a kid.
“I’m fine,” Lily said.
She was young, but her face had gone too quiet this whole run. Her small jaw stayed locked as she watched the aircraft touch down, dust blowing across the landing zone.
Her wrist terminal buzzed. Lily looked down and tapped the screen open.
“Adrian, Dad and Mom got rid of all those blood masses,” she said, a touch of relief slipping into her voice.
The Flora Squad StarChat lit up with a video Ruby had just posted: the gray purge rain eating through the blood masses.
Lily watched it without a sound, and when it ended, some of the bloodlust coiled inside her finally let go. Her face relaxed a fraction, and the black lily in her hair slowly bloomed.
Adrian caught the shift and let his eyes warm. “Mrs. Cole’s waiting for you.”
“Yeah. I’ll finish this fast.” Lily turned and walked out. The rest of the crimson hides were getting dragged back and put down. If those things wanted to farm her kind, they were about to learn what it felt like to be the ones hunted.
Those eighty S-class taint cores, the worst ones-without the flower beasts, Merrick would’ve had to flood them with live bait just to thin out the contamination.
Gillian frowned. “S-class taint cores are the most unstable. Maybe the flower beasts fought back when the parasites came for them, and that’s what kicked the taint into active mode.”
Merrick shook his head. “Or it’s the flower beasts themselves. They died, and whatever makes them different turned the dormant taint active.”
